A perplexing failure at the world indoor championships has left Russian pole vault great Yelena Isinbayeva wondering if she should compete this season.

"I need to find the spark again mentally," the Olympic champion and world record holder told reporters after failing to win a medal in a second consecutive global championship.

"To win at this level, you need to be fresh," said Isinbayeva after failing to clear 4.75 metres, well below her world indoor record of 5.00 metres.

"Maybe I am tired emotionally and need some rest," she said.

The Diamond League outdoor circuit begins in May.
